"The Little Kitten" by Judy Dunn follows the charming journey of a playful and curious little kitten as it explores its surroundings. The story captures the kitten's adventures as it encounters various animals, discovers new sights, and learns about kindness and friendship. Through engaging illustrations and simple, rhythmic text, the book invites young readers into the kitten's world, highlighting the joys of exploration and the warmth of companionship. It's a delightful tale that resonates with children and encourages them to appreciate the little wonders in life. [Generated by language model - please report any problems].

PHOEBE DUNN was a world-renowned photographer best known for her pictures of children and animals. Her photographs have been published in more than twenty children's books, many of them written by her daughter, Judy Dunn.
